Output 5767146734baa0003ee6d404a824023097c6134d3c135aacb9d5886a1d33492b:2

value
80000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 001c25f6376591c18aefb75e8177b4cb633fb926 OP_EQUAL
address
31hbeKaTHrE9h9Vn3CBJPoqZiKs8gvjhvX
transaction
5767146734baa0003ee6d404a824023097c6134d3c135aacb9d5886a1d33492b
spent
true